Vintage Sewing Patterns Wiki has released over 83,000 vintage pattern envelopes for browsing!

 

Are you a Jackie O or a Marilyn Monroe? Do you believe in flower power? Or would you rather dance the night away at a sock hop by the jukebox? Flapper, hippy, pin-up, or classic movie-star, if you are a sewer and love vintage looks, you will love the release of over 83,000 vintage pattern envelopes for browsing on Vintage Patterns Wiki. We all need a little inspiration now and then. And what better place to look for it then to the past. This resource is ideal for a little retro-driven inspiration.

You may have been taking a look through some of your grandmother’s USO album or your mom’s high school prom photographs. This resource is perfect for you if you have a particular decade in mind for your project. Searchable by decade, you can scroll through thousands of patterns covering every style from cocktail dresses to lingerie to raincoats to pajama sets all within a certain time period. Get a good grasp of the colors, shapes, and styles that defined periods, and use them in your next retro inspired project. 

Planning for a particular event? The vintage pattern envelopes are also searchable by style.
